Output c605338fc2c067b5663ed57e376fc12b1371f5c488dca75be90afcbf4f04e56a:0

value
174720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16775c54b5a2ae9c73cac76df4104122ce918632 OP_EQUAL
address
33jon66J2gXBdTAyBUSiDyTZeMsoKFiT1q
transaction
c605338fc2c067b5663ed57e376fc12b1371f5c488dca75be90afcbf4f04e56a
confirmations
176628
spent
true